favicon
help

How to Install a Sophos Account on Windows? Simple Guide

·

FOR INSTALL CLICK HERE:-👉:SOPHOS INSTALL

Windows is one of the most widely used operating systems in the world, making it a frequent target for cyber threats such as malware, ransomware, phishing attacks, and unauthorized access attempts. While Windows includes built in security features, modern threats are increasingly sophisticated and often require advanced protection. Installing a Sophos account on a Windows system is an effective way to strengthen security, protect sensitive data, and maintain system integrity.

Sophos is a trusted cybersecurity solution known for its intelligent threat detection, real time protection, and centralized management. This complete guide explains how to install a Sophos account on Windows from start to finish. It covers preparation, installation, configuration, verification, and ongoing maintenance, ensuring that users understand each stage of the process and can achieve reliable, long term protection.

Understanding Sophos Security on Windows

Sophos security software is designed to protect systems against a wide range of digital threats. Unlike traditional antivirus programs that rely only on known malware signatures, Sophos uses advanced techniques such as behavior analysis, machine learning, and real time monitoring. These technologies allow Sophos to detect suspicious activity and block threats before they can cause harm.

On Windows systems, Sophos integrates deeply with the operating system. It monitors files, applications, and network traffic while operating quietly in the background. A Sophos account connects the software to a centralized management platform, allowing users to monitor protection status, receive alerts, and manage security settings from a single location.

This account based approach is beneficial for both individual users and organizations. It provides visibility, control, and consistency across devices, making security easier to manage and more effective.

Preparing Your Windows System

Proper preparation is an essential step before installing Sophos on Windows. A well prepared system reduces installation issues and ensures smooth performance after setup.

Begin by making sure the Windows operating system is fully updated. System updates often include security patches and compatibility improvements that help security software function correctly. Restart the computer after updates to ensure all changes take effect.

Next, check whether any other antivirus or security software is already installed. Running multiple security solutions at the same time can cause conflicts, reduce effectiveness, and slow system performance. Any existing antivirus program should be fully removed using the official uninstallation method before proceeding.

It is also important to confirm that you have administrator access. Sophos requires elevated permissions to install system level components, monitor system activity, and provide real time protection. Without administrative privileges, installation cannot be completed successfully.

Finally, ensure that the system has a stable internet connection. Sophos downloads essential components during installation and connects to your account for activation and updates.

Creating or Accessing a Sophos Account

A Sophos account is required to install and manage the software on Windows. This account serves as the central hub for monitoring security status, managing devices, and receiving alerts about potential threats.

If you already have a Sophos account, you can use your existing login credentials. New users must create an account before installation. During account creation, it is important to choose a strong password and keep your credentials secure, as the account provides access to critical security controls.

Once logged in, the Sophos account dashboard allows you to manage your Windows device and any additional systems connected to the account. This centralized management simplifies security oversight and ensures consistent protection.

Downloading the Sophos Installer for Windows

After signing in to your Sophos account, you can download the installer designed for Windows systems. This installer is linked to your account and ensures proper connection once the software is installed.

Save the installer file in a convenient location, such as the desktop or downloads folder. Before starting the installation, close unnecessary applications to reduce system load and prevent interruptions.

Windows includes built in security features that may display permission prompts when installing third party software. These prompts are normal and are designed to protect the system from unauthorized changes.

Installing Sophos on Windows

To begin installation, open the Sophos installer file. Windows may request confirmation to allow the installer to make changes to the system. Approve this request to continue.

The installation process is largely automated. Sophos checks system compatibility, installs required components, and configures essential services. During this time, the system may slow slightly, which is normal.

Progress messages may appear, indicating different stages of installation. It is important not to shut down or restart the computer while the process is ongoing, as doing so could interrupt setup.

In some cases, a system restart may be required to complete installation. If prompted, save your work and restart the computer to ensure all components are fully activated.

Connecting Sophos to Your Account

After installation is complete, Sophos automatically connects to your account using the credentials associated with the installer. This connection allows the software to receive security updates, policies, and threat intelligence.

Once connected, your Windows device appears in the Sophos account dashboard. From there, you can view protection status, check alerts, and confirm that all security features are active.

This cloud based connection ensures that Sophos remains up to date and responsive to new threats without requiring manual intervention.

Configuring Security Settings

Although Sophos applies default protection settings automatically, reviewing and customizing these settings helps ensure optimal security for your specific needs.

Real time protection should remain enabled at all times, as it continuously monitors files and applications. Web protection helps block malicious websites and phishing attempts, which are common attack methods targeting Windows users.

Ransomware protection safeguards important files from unauthorized encryption, while behavior monitoring detects suspicious activity that may indicate an attack in progress.

Advanced users can also configure application control and device access settings. These features are useful for restricting risky behavior or preventing unauthorized external devices from connecting to the system.

Verifying Installation and Protection

After configuring settings, it is essential to verify that Sophos is working correctly. A successful installation means the software is active, connected to your account, and providing real time protection.

Check the Sophos status indicator on the system. It should confirm that protection is enabled and current. If any issues are detected, Sophos typically provides guidance on how to resolve them.

Running a manual system scan is a good way to confirm that detection features are functioning properly. This scan checks existing files and applications for potential threats.

The Sophos account dashboard offers additional confirmation by displaying recent activity, detected threats, and overall system health.

Maintaining Sophos on Windows

Installing Sophos is only the beginning of maintaining a secure Windows environment. Ongoing maintenance ensures continued protection and optimal performance.

Sophos updates itself automatically, but it is good practice to occasionally review update status and security alerts. Keeping Windows updated is equally important, as operating system updates address vulnerabilities that could be exploited.

Review notifications generated by Sophos carefully. These messages provide valuable information about blocked threats and recommended actions.

If your usage patterns change, such as transitioning from personal use to professional work, consider reviewing and adjusting security policies to match your new requirements.

Troubleshooting Common Issues

While Sophos is designed to install smoothly on Windows, occasional issues may occur. Common problems include installation interruptions, connection delays, or performance concerns.

If installation fails, restarting the system and running the installer again often resolves the issue. Ensure that no conflicting security software remains on the system.

Connection issues are usually related to network restrictions. Ensuring stable internet access typically restores connectivity.

Performance concerns can often be addressed by adjusting scan behavior or exclusions. Sophos provides flexibility to balance strong security with system responsiveness.

Benefits of Using Sophos on Windows

Using Sophos on Windows offers benefits that go beyond basic antivirus protection. Its advanced detection capabilities protect against both known and unknown threats.

Centralized account based management provides visibility and control, making it easier to manage security across multiple devices.

Sophos also supports compliance and auditing needs by maintaining detailed security activity logs.

Its proactive approach reduces the risk of successful cyber attacks and helps maintain system stability and data integrity.

Final Thoughts

Installing a Sophos account on Windows is a proactive and effective step toward securing your digital environment. With proper preparation, careful installation, and thoughtful configuration, Sophos delivers comprehensive protection tailored to Windows systems.

This complete guide has explained each stage of the process in detail, helping you understand not only how to install Sophos, but also how to maintain and optimize it over time. Once installed, Sophos works quietly in the background, allowing you to focus on productivity without constant concern about cyber threats.

A properly installed Sophos account is more than just security software. It is a foundation for confidence, safety, and peace of mind in an increasingly connected digital world.


Leave a Reply

Your email address will not be published. Required fields are marked *